Pakistan's young population could power its economy. The Economic Survey shows why it won't.

Pakistan's working-age population (56.9%) and youth cohort (26.6%) present demographic dividend potential, but the 2025-26 Economic Survey highlights insufficient investment in education, health, and labor force development. The demographic window has extended to 2055 due to slower fertility decline, but this delays rather than accelerates human capital investment.
